One of the things I'm doing to create interest and depth in Dragonwyck is to create vignettes in several spaces that help to tell the story of the world.  As I get close to finished with the world, some of these points of interest will be spawner locations for various collectables or good fishing spots.  Others are intended to expand the visual area of a constructed lot so they don't feel boxy, but instead feel like the overflow into the world around them.

Here's one example, where I'll have a digsite spawner.  I hope that since people will see the old truck, they may get the idea that there could be other hidden treasures.

This is the area I'm working on right now. It's a small beach area I've named Stargazer Beach. The finished beach will have a pier with telescopes, and lots of starfish under the pier.  The trail leading to the beach from the road is a sidewalk, so pathing should be consistent for Sims, and the sidewalk itself may be switched to invisible by the time the world is released to give the illusion that it's just a well-worn path.  Just beyond the beach is a small open area where I'll create another vignette just before the bridge while I finish the landscaping at the other side of the path.  Likely it'll be a nice little spot to fish.



Behind the rocky area is a decent sized flat spot where I had planned to put the Equestrian Center, but that may end up being a few more houses with the EQ center on a smaller lot using the rabbit hole rug.
